Stormont Vail Health Robotics Program Leads the Way in Surgical Innovation

Stormont Vail Health is proud to announce major advancements in its Robotics Program, reinforcing its position as a regional leader in robotic-assisted surgery. Since launching the program in 2018 at Stormont Vail Hospital in Topeka, the health system has combined cutting-edge technology with the expertise of more than 20 highly-trained surgeons and over 45 Surgical Care and support team members.

Stormont Vail is now:

  • The only hospital in Topeka offering 24/7 access to the da Vinci 5 robotic surgical system
  • Home to Topeka’s first-ever da Vinci 5 procedure
  • The first health system in Topeka to offer the Ion robotic-assisted bronchoscopy system for lung nodule biopsy and diagnosis

“What really matters to the patient is that we’re going to be able to provide more advanced surgery through minimally invasive techniques,” said Dr. Wael Khreiss, Executive Medical Director and Association Physician, Stormont Vail Surgical Services. “This improves patient care and safety. This improves patient outcomes.”

The Robotics Program integrates early diagnosis tools, CT scanning in the OR, and Ultrasound to support precision and faster recovery. These innovations ensure patients across Kansas have access to world-class surgical care without the need to travel far.
